What are the responsibilities and job description for the EH&S Specialist Engineer position at OFS?
Position Summary
The EHS Engineer will report directly to the Senior EHS Manager and provide support for the Cable and the NWS Plant located in Carrollton, GA. The primary purpose of this role is to identify, eliminate, or control hazardous conditions arising from human error and equipment operations, thereby preventing injuries and property damage while fostering an environmentally responsible workplace. The EHS Engineer will ensure compliance with EPA and OSHA regulations, as well as company policies. This position requires the application of advanced mathematical techniques, professional engineering principles, and safety standards to develop, implement, and monitor EHS programs focused on continuous improvement in environmental, health, and safety practices.

- Strategically plan, direct, and promote EHS programs to ensure a safe and environmentally friendly workplace in compliance with regulations.
- Conduct risk assessments and ensure compliance with technical safety and environmental regulations.
- Develop, update, and implement written EHS procedures and policies for new processes, including managing industrial hygiene programs, process safety, machine safety, lockout/tagout procedures, powered industrial truck safety, overhead crane safety, and machine guarding.
- Implement engineering controls and safety initiatives at both locations.
- Develop and maintain the emergency management plan and act as the Emergency Coordinator, preparing for and managing responses to natural disasters, fires, and chemical spills.
- Lead and take ownership of Gemba Walks, collaborating with other business units, assigning actions, and ensuring follow-up on those actions.
- Collaborate with maintenance, warehouse, process engineers, operations supervisors, quality supervisors, etc., to develop and implement cross-functional safety initiatives that align with industry best practices.
- Manage records and schedule technical safety training sessions, providing EHS technical support and training to all departments.
- Assist with incident investigations and root cause analysis, ensuring all findings are documented and action items are tracked.
- Stay updated on industry best practices and regulatory changes, contributing to the development and updating of EHS plans, programs, and policies.
